Data in some countries happens to be the cheapest, Infact some are offering it free to citizens. What is NCC business concerning setting the floor price for data. Simple economics suppose to tell you that the market is a competitive one which will make price of commodities drop according the law of demand and supply. If you want to regulate, set maximum price not minimum abeg. For any telecom operators who are scared due to stiff competition, if they can't compete, it's either they merge or leave the country. It's not by force. 1 Like |
